The best food and exercise plan is the one you will stick to for the long term. They have to be things that you like and look forward to and definitely not marking time to when you can go back to 'normal'! Saying that, the food plan needs to be less calories than you need a day and aim at a one pound per week weight loss as sustainable. Eat whole foods and avoid packaged stuff. Avoid drinking your calories that includes pop, alcohol and juice. They don't make you feel full. As for an exercise plan - look at your average day and choose a time (or times!) when you will exercise - the eventual aim is a total of an hour to an hour and a half however 15 minutes is a start! Set that time aside like an appointment or a meeting time. Don't weekend warrior it - be gentle with your body and slowly push your edges so you don't get stiff and then do nothing for days on end because you are too sore. Also the soreness can build up a negative attitude where you see exercise as Buckley medicine that is unpleasant at best! You can do this!

Three pounds a week *is* a lot! Many nutritionists will recommend a rate no higher than 2 lbs/week, so to lose 3 means you're going along at a nice clip. It is very likely to slow down, though, so be prepared for that and don't be disenheartened - any loss is a loss. =) Pinterest and the app Whisk have good recipes on them. Also try googling vegan recipes, and then just topping those with your favorite meats. Googling recipes for the mediterranean diet will also give you some good results. =) Eventually work your way up to making your own! Find marinades and ways to cook meats you like, and combine those with your favorite side dishes. =)
